Longer: Stories are articles in their simplest form: they have a title, a teaser and a body, but can be extended by other modules. The teaser is part of the body too. Stories may be used as a personal blog or for news articles. By default, no menu item, or navigation element is created for a story. An extra feature of a story is, that an administrator can specify a submission guideline and enforce a minimum word count for user submitted stories ------------------------------------------------------------------------ January 13, 2005 - 20:42 : Dries This patch doesn't apply against HEAD. patching file modules/story.module Hunk #1 FAILED at 14.
